组件间通信是在 Vue 开发中非常常见且重要的一部分,Vue 3 提供了多种方法来实现组件间的通信。本文将介绍几种常用的组件间通信方法,并提供相应的源代码示例。
- Props 属性传递
Props 是一种父组件向子组件传递数据的方式。父组件可以通过在子组件上使用属性来传递数据,并在子组件中通过props选项来接收这些数据。
// 父组件
<template>
<child-component :message="parentMessage"></child-component
本文详述Vue 3中组件间通信的三种主要方式:Props传递、自定义事件和provide/inject。Props用于父组件向子组件传递数据,自定义事件允许子组件向父组件发送消息,而provide/inject则支持祖先组件向后代组件的数据传递。理解这些方法有助于优化Vue 3应用的组件结构。
组件间通信是在 Vue 开发中非常常见且重要的一部分,Vue 3 提供了多种方法来实现组件间的通信。本文将介绍几种常用的组件间通信方法,并提供相应的源代码示例。
props 选项来接收这些数据。// 父组件
<template>
<child-component :message="parentMessage"></child-component
1774
2765
6173

被折叠的 条评论
为什么被折叠?